  1. Zappa's synclavier music is definitely not "throwaway", as someone above put it. Civilization Phase 3 has some of most interesting compositions, a lot of which he wouldn't have even tried with real musicians. I really like Trance-Fusion. Most of it is from the '88 tour, which featured some of this best guitar tone; the soloing sounds great, even when at times it isn't particularly interesting. I'd say his soloing from '88 was his best since the late 70s.
